Brandon Country Park is in the very heart of the beautiful Thetford Forest.
Choose your challenge between a 6-hour event starting at 9am, or a 4-hour event starting at 11am. The goal is simple: run as many laps as you can before time runs out. As long as you leave Base Camp before the cutoff (5:59:59 for the 6-hour, 3:59:59 for the 4-hour), you're free to start another lap. Pace yourself, rest between laps, and keep going.
Each 5.3K lap winds through forest on a mix of gravel footpaths and grassy sections. It's a genuine multi-terrain course that's varied enough to keep things interesting.
Whether this is your first official 5K or your thousandth event, there's a distance for everyone:
- Heavy Half | 5–7 laps
- Ultra | 9–12 laps
With minimal navigation, no specialist kit required, an aid station at the end of every lap, and straightforward logistics, this is the perfect setup for pushing further than you've gone before.
Every finisher receives a bespoke event medal at the end of the race. Prefer a more sustainable option? Choose the 'green' lucky dip and pick from a selection of medals from previous events.

Just under 4 miles from Centre Parcs. 5 min from A11 at Elveden, under 30 min from Bury St Edmunds, under 1 hour from Norwich/Cambridge/Ipswich.
Race HQ
The Race HQ/Base Camp is located at the start and lap point where there will be a water/aid station.
Parking
Parking is additional for this venue.
By rail
Brandon Railway Station is 1.5 miles / 2.4km away.
